Anything beyond requires deal-desk sign-off plus CFO approval. Since adoption, average discount on qualifying Veldmark contracts fell four points with no measurable loss in win rate. Two exceptions were granted last quarter, both documented. The incoming director inherits one open review concerning bundled renewals. Policy mechanics are settled; the remaining question is strategic, and the relevant context appears below.

internal memo for baweg-fadug: Only 5 of the 100 pilot accounts renewed Ralwyn, so a churn review is set for April 1.

## Runbook: Fleet fuel-usage report

If the nightly fuel-usage report from Haulwright stalls, first confirm the ingest job finished before blaming the aggregator. The report reads the previous day's odometer deltas, so a partial ingest yields misleading totals rather than an error. Restart the aggregator only after ingest completes. The service reads these configuration values at startup:

config for bahop-baduf:
[kasion]
team = lamath
access_code = ac_d807e5
host = kasion.paliqcloud.corp
port = 4000
owner = julix.tamvan
peer = frair.qorvelsoft.local

## Data Stores: Monthly Partitioning

The Brindlehook events table is range-partitioned by month on `occurred_at`. A scheduled job creates next month's partition on the 25th and detaches partitions older than 18 months into cold storage. Never insert directly into a child partition; always target the parent table so routing stays correct. To explore the partition layout yourself, connect to the warehouse with the connection string below.

warehouse DSN: mssql://gorael_svc:CSAOPkf@db-5d7b.qorveldata.example:5432/novix

## Configuration

Togglecraft reads config from `.env` at startup. Required: `TC_REGION`, `TC_RULESET_PATH`, `TC_SYNC_INTERVAL`. Optional: `TC_LOG_LEVEL` (default `warn`). If sync fails, flags freeze at last-known state — safe, but alerts will fire. Do not restart the evaluator without a valid ruleset path. On-call fix for auth failures: regenerate the sync credential in the Marovia console, then put it in `.env` on the line immediately following this one.

secret setting of fawig-tawip: RELAY_SECRET3=e04